如果在输入root的密码时候老提示密码错误,但同时用同样的密码从命令行可以进mysql,则要检查:
$cfg['Servers'][$i]['host'] = 'localhost;
是否正确?
2. 如果访问一片空白,则到apache的配置文件找到
Alias /phpmyadmin/ "/usr/local/www/phpMyAdmin/"
将上面的改为
Alias /phpmyadmin "/usr/local/www/phpMyAdmin/" 在试试
OK! Snort所需要的apache_ssl+php5+mysql+phpmyadmin已经搭建完成!然后我们进入下一步
工作2.2.2 安装snort2.8
Cd /usr/ports/security/snort
Make config #这里出现了参数选择框,如图,勾上如下所示:
Make install
安装完成后,就是开始配置snort了:
系统默认安装的目录为/usr/local/etc/snort/
1. 修改配置文件: vi /usr/local/etc/snort/snort.conf #如果这个目录下没有snort.conf的话,则要做如下操作。
Cd /usr/local/etc/snort/
cp snort.conf-sample snort.conf
vi snort.conf
将配置文件的:
var HOME_
NET [192.168.138.0/24,192.168.1.0/24]
#这里指设置自己的内网网段。
var EXTERNAL_NET any
#这里设置外网网段
var DNS_SERVERS [202.116.64.1,210.77.127.66]
#这里设置自己的DNS。
output database: log, mysql, user=root password=zhao dbname=snort host=localhost
#将这句前面的#去掉,其中"user=root"指的是mysql的root,"password=snort"是指mysql的root密码。"dbname=snort"是指专门为snort创建的数据库名为snort
var RULE_PATH /usr/local/etc/snort/rules/rules
#这里将rules的目录指定。
# include $RULE_PATH/
web-attacks.rules
# include $RULE_PATH/backdoor.rules
# include $RULE_PATH/shellcode.rules
# include $RULE_PATH/policy.rules
# include $RULE_PAT